AI Item Analysis

This is a ladies' analog dress watch featuring 'CHANEL' and the 'CC' interlocking logo on the dial. The piece is constructed with a circular, silver-toned bezel and a sunburst gold-tone dial. The dial is accented with four clear stones (likely rhinestones or crystals) at the cardinal positions (12, 3, 6, and 9 o'clock) and features slender, pointed gold-colored hands. It is powered by a quartz movement, indicated by the 'QUARTZ' text on the lower half of the dial. A significant design feature is the thick, ribbed gold-tone expansion or 'tubogas' style stretch band, which is integrated into the case with silver-toned lug spacers. The watch exhibits significant condition issues: there is heavy gold-tone plating loss and oxidation across the expansion links, revealing a darker base metal. Physical wear, scratches, and pitting are visible on the lugs and crown. Given the design and finishing quality, this appears to be a fashion accessory or boutique piece rather than a high-end luxury horology product, likely dating from the 1990s or early 2000s.

AI Appraisal Report

I have conducted a visual examination of the analog dress watch featuring Chanel branding. Based on the provided imagery, I have significant concerns regarding the item's authenticity and subsequent market value. The design—specifically the integration of silver-toned lugs with a gold-tone 'tubogas' expansion band—does not align with the established design language or manufacturing standards of Chanel’s horological lines, such as the Première or Mademoiselle collections. The dial printing, particularly the 'QUARTZ' typeface, appears inconsistent with authentic Chanel production from the late 20th century. The item displays severe condition issues, including extensive plating loss (pitting), oxidation, and base metal exposure on the expansion links. In the luxury market, Chanel watches are typically crafted from high-grade materials like 18k gold or high-tech ceramic; the visible corrosion here suggests a zinc alloy or brass base metal common in costume jewelry or low-end replicas. Due to the significant wear and the high probability that this is a souvenir or boutique fashion accessory rather than a genuine luxury timepiece, the market value is nominal. For a definitive determination of authenticity, a physical inspection is required to examine the movement (which would likely be a Swiss ETA in an authentic piece versus a generic Japanese or Chinese movement in a replica), backplate hallmarks, and serial numbers. Without provenance or a certificate of authenticity, this item is valued primarily as a decorative 'as-is' fashion accessory. In current secondary markets, authenticated vintage Chanel quartz watches command $800+, but the condition and quality of this specific piece relegate it to the lower tiered costume market.
